London, 15 June 2015: Technavio, the independent tech-focused global research firm, has published a report on the global data center UPS market 2015-2019, which is expected to grow at a CAGR of 13.80% during the forecast period of 2014-2019.

Growth of this market is dependent on the electrical and mechanical equipment used in data centers. Due to recent technological developments, many vendors are coming up with solutions that reduce power consumption and carbon emission. The increasing demand for data centers from various telecommunication service providers, government agencies, and large enterprises enhance growth prospects in the data center uninterruptible power supply (UPS) market.
“Multimode UPS systems allow data center operators to choose between two operating modes: double-conversion mode and eco mode. Double-conversion mode provides power protection, while eco mode offers superior operating efficiency,” says Faisal Ghaus, Vice President of Technavio.
“These systems also offer other benefits, such as smart input-power monitoring, whereby the system can record the number and frequency of input-power anomalies.”
